Can you please help me to know "How to apply Color rules in Pivot table for "Total" and "Subtotal" value?"

When I applied color rules, it only highlights the value of each part instead of including "subtotal" and "Total" in Pivot table.

  • I don't think you can apply a color rule to the default totals provided by the chart. Domo's color rules do not distinguish between details and totals. They color based on a condition or value. I think you have to create your own totals using beast mode, if you want to color them.
